𥿋

Unicode: U+25FCB

Pinyin: fán biàn

Definition

fán:* 同"䋣"。马髦上的饰物。 biàn:* 同"弁"。古代的帽子

(translated) Same as "䋣", ornaments on horse mane; Same as "弁", ancient hat
